WebSphere Application Server 5 Administration

PT3118
Training Summary
This course teaches students to install, configure and maintain the IBM WebSphere Application Server (WAS) Advanced Edition Version 5.0 environment. Students will gain experience deploying applications that utilize Enterprise JavaBeans, JavaServer Pages and servlets in WAS. Students will understand workload and security management. They will also learn how to define deployment descriptors and troubleshoot deployment problems using the advanced features of the WebSphere Administrator's Console and other WebSphere tools.
Prerequisites
Students should have basic web server and system administration skills.
Duration
3 Days/Lecture & Lab
Audience
This course is designed for administrators and developers.
